Navigate Your Professional Journey

Embarking on a professional journey can be both exciting and daunting. Whether you are just starting your career or looking to make a change, navigating the path ahead requires careful planning and a clear vision of your goals. This guide offers insights and tips to help you steer your professional journey in the right direction.

1. Self-Reflection and Goal Setting

Before diving into the job market or pursuing a new career path, take the time to reflect on your skills, interests, and values. Identify what motivates you and where you see yourself in the future. Set clear, achievable goals that align with your aspirations.

2. Skill Development and Education

Continuous learning is key to staying competitive in today's fast-paced industries. Consider upskilling or acquiring new certifications to enhance your expertise. Look for opportunities to attend workshops, seminars, or online courses that can broaden your knowledge base.

3. Networking and Building Relationships

Networking plays a crucial role in advancing your career. Attend industry events, connect with professionals on platforms like LinkedIn, and engage in informational interviews. Building strong relationships can open doors to new opportunities and mentorship.

4. Job Search Strategies

When searching for job opportunities, tailor your resume and cover letter to highlight relevant experience and skills. Leverage online job boards, company websites, and recruitment agencies to explore openings. Prepare for interviews by researching the company and practicing common interview questions.

5. Industry Insights

Stay informed about trends and developments in your industry. Follow industry publications, attend conferences, and join professional associations to expand your knowledge and stay updated on best practices. Embrace continuous learning to adapt to changing market dynamics.

6. Work-Life Balance

Maintaining a healthy work-life balance is essential for long-term success and well-being. Prioritize self-care, set boundaries, and allocate time for activities outside of work. Remember that achieving balance contributes to increased productivity and overall satisfaction.

Conclusion

By incorporating self-reflection, skill development, networking, job search strategies, industry insights, and work-life balance into your professional journey, you can navigate challenges with confidence and achieve your career aspirations. Stay proactive, adaptable, and committed to continuous growth to unlock new opportunities and fulfill your potential.
